The Diversity in Linguistics Talk Day is a one-day online event that
brings together linguists from diverse social and linguistic
backgrounds to present their work across all areas of linguistics.
Contributions from all subfields and theoretical perspectives are
welcome.
The event will take place on 11 August 2026 and will be held via Zoom.
Talks will be grouped thematically, with regular breaks, and we will
make every effort to accommodate different time zones. Participation
is free of charge, both for presenters and attendees.
We explicitly encourage submissions from linguists at all career
stages, including undergraduate and postgraduate students, doctoral
researchers, postdoctoral researchers, professors, and colleagues
working outside academia.
